Kiefer Sutherland Arrested for Alleged Assault on Rideshare Driver in Hollywood

Actor Kiefer Sutherland, 59, was arrested on Jan. 12 after allegedly assaulting a rideshare driver in Hollywood.

According to the Los Angeles Police Department, officers responded to reports of an assault near Sunset Boulevard and Fairfax Avenue around 12:15 a.m. Following an investigation, police said Sutherland entered a rideshare vehicle and physically assaulted the driver while making criminal threats.

Authorities confirmed the driver did not sustain injuries requiring medical attention. Sutherland was arrested at the scene and later released on $50,000 bond. A court hearing is scheduled for Feb. 2.

Details on what led to the confrontation have not been released. The LAPD Hollywood Division continues to investigate.

Sutherland, a two-time Emmy-winning actor, is widely recognized for his role as Jack Bauer in the Fox series 24. He also starred in iconic films including Stand by Me, The Lost Boys, Young Guns, and A Few Good Men.
